QUESTION 5 A formula to find a numerical approximation to the second derivative of a function f (x) is f', (x)-d2f dx2 f (x + h)-2f (x) + f (x-h) with the approximation being better and better as h 0, write a function file deriv2.m that imple- ments the formula. The inputs should be the function to be differentiated (remember the function handle construct @), the value of x, and the value of h. Use your code to estimate the second derivative of sin (x) at x = /4 with h = 10-1. [25]
